Нейросеть

Разработка и внедрение базы данных для салона красоты на платформе PostgreSQL

Нейросеть для проекта Гарантия уникальности Строго по ГОСТу Высочайшее качество Поддержка 24/7

Данный исследовательский проект посвящен разработке, проектированию и внедрению эффективной системы управления данными для салона красоты на основе реляционной базы данных PostgreSQL. Проект предполагает анализ существующих информационных потоков в салоне, выявление узких мест и разработку оптимальной структуры базы данных, способной обеспечить эффективное хранение, обработку и доступ к информации о клиентах, услугах, мастерах, записях, финансовых операциях и складских остатках. В рамках проекта будут рассмотрены вопросы выбора оптимальной модели данных, проектирования структуры таблиц, разработки пользовательского интерфейса, обеспечения безопасности данных, а также оптимизации производительности системы. Особое внимание будет уделено вопросам интеграции с существующими системами управления и автоматизации процессов салона красоты. Кроме того, будет проведена оценка экономической эффективности предложенного решения и разработаны рекомендации по дальнейшему развитию системы.

Идея:

Для эффективного управления и оптимизации деятельности салона красоты необходимо создать централизованную систему хранения и обработки данных. Данный проект направлен на разработку такой системы с использованием передовых технологий и методологий.

Продукт:

Конечным продуктом является работоспособная база данных, развернутая на платформе PostgreSQL, с удобным интерфейсом для управления данными. Продукт обеспечит повышение эффективности работы салона за счет автоматизации процессов и улучшения качества обслуживания.

Проблема:

Существующие методы управления данными в салонах красоты часто опираются на устаревшие технологии, что приводит к неэффективности, ошибкам и сложностям в анализе данных. Недостаток централизованной системы управления информацией затрудняет принятие обоснованных управленческих решений.

Актуальность:

В условиях высокой конкуренции на рынке услуг красоты эффективное управление данными является ключевым фактором успеха салона. Разработка современной базы данных позволит салону оптимизировать процессы, повысить качество обслуживания клиентов и увеличить прибыльность.

Цель:

Целью проекта является разработка и внедрение эффективной, масштабируемой и безопасной базы данных для салона красоты, обеспечивающей автоматизацию бизнес-процессов. Достижение этой цели позволит повысить эффективность работы салона и улучшить качество предоставляемых услуг.

Целевая аудитория:

Данный проект предназначен для студентов, изучающих информационные технологии и базы данных, а также для специалистов, работающих в сфере управления салонами красоты. Результаты исследования могут быть полезны для владельцев и управляющих салонов красоты, стремящихся оптимизировать свои бизнес-процессы.

Задачи:

  • Анализ бизнес-процессов салона красоты для определения требований к базе данных.
  • Разработка логической и физической модели данных, включая определение таблиц, полей и связей.
  • Проектирование и реализация базы данных PostgreSQL.
  • Разработка пользовательского интерфейса для работы с базой данных.
  • Тестирование и отладка разработанной системы.

Ресурсы:

Для реализации проекта потребуются персональный компьютер с установленной операционной системой, программное обеспечение для проектирования баз данных, и сам сервер PostgreSQL.

Роли в проекте:

Отвечает за проектирование, создание и оптимизацию базы данных. Осуществляет выбор модели данных, проектирует структуру таблиц, определяет типы данных и связи между таблицами. Разработчик также занимается обеспечением безопасности данных, оптимизацией производительности системы и разработкой пользовательского интерфейса. Он должен обладать глубокими знаниями в области баз данных, SQL, и обладать навыками работы с PostgreSQL, а также разбираться в методологиях проектирования баз данных, таких как нормализация, для достижения оптимальной структуры данных, обеспечивающей целостность и эффективность работы системы. Обязан тестировать компоненты системы, выявлять и устранять ошибки. Он отвечает за техническую реализацию проекта.

Проводит анализ бизнес-процессов салона красоты для выявления требований к базе данных. Он изучает существующие процессы, определяет сильные и слабые стороны, определяет информационные потоки и потребности пользователей. Аналитик разрабатывает технические задания, описывающие требования к базе данных, и участвует в разработке логической модели данных. Он должен обладать навыками анализа данных, пониманием бизнес-процессов и способностью эффективно взаимодействовать с пользователями для сбора требований. Его задача – обеспечить соответствие разрабатываемой базы данных реальным потребностям салона красоты. Активно участвует в обсуждении задач со всеми участниками проекта, включая заказчиков и разработчиков.

Отвечает за тестирование функциональности и производительности разработанной базы данных. Составляет тестовые сценарии, проводит тестирование и фиксирует выявленные ошибки. Тестировщик должен обладать навыками работы с системами тестирования, знанием методологий тестирования и умением анализировать результаты тестирования. Он обеспечивает качество разработанной системы путем проведения различных видов тестирования, включая функциональное, нагрузочное и интеграционное. Его основная задача – убедиться в надежности и корректности работы базы данных перед ее внедрением.

Наименование образовательного учреждения

Проект

на тему

Разработка и внедрение базы данных для салона красоты на платформе PostgreSQL

Выполнил: ФИО

Руководитель: ФИО

Содержание

  • Введение 1
  • Обзор предметной области и анализ существующих решений 2
  • Теоретические основы проектирования баз данных 3
  • Выбор инструментов и технологий 4
  • Проектирование логической модели данных 5
  • Проектирование физической модели данных 6
  • Реализация базы данных PostgreSQL 7
  • Разработка пользовательского интерфейса 8
  • Тестирование и оптимизация 9
  • Заключение 10
  • Список литературы 11

Введение

Содержимое раздела

Введение представляет собой первый раздел, открывающий исследовательскую работу. В нём формулируется актуальность темы, обосновывается выбор направления исследования, демонстрируются цели и задачи, которые будут решаться в ходе работы. Вводная часть включает в себя обзор существующих решений и обоснование необходимости разработки новой базы данных для салона красоты. Также введение содержит краткий обзор методологии исследования и структуру работы, что помогает читателю понять последовательность изложения материала. Важно четко обозначить предмет и объект исследования. Также необходимо указать практическую значимость работы.

Обзор предметной области и анализ существующих решений

Содержимое раздела

В этом разделе проводится глубокий анализ предметной области — индустрии красоты и, в частности, салонов красоты. Рассматриваются особенности бизнес-процессов, требования к управлению данными, информационные потоки. Особое внимание уделяется анализу существующих на рынке решений для автоматизации работы салонов красоты, таких как CRM-системы, программное обеспечение для записи клиентов и управления персоналом. Проводится сравнительный анализ этих решений, выявляются их преимущества и недостатки, а также обосновывается необходимость разработки пользовательской базы данных PostgreSQL. Анализ предполагает выявление основных функциональных требований и определение оптимальных подходов к проектированию базы данных.

Теоретические основы проектирования баз данных

Содержимое раздела

Этот раздел посвящен теоретическим аспектам проектирования баз данных. Рассматриваются основные понятия реляционных баз данных, такие как таблицы, атрибуты, ключи, связи между таблицами. Подробно излагаются принципы нормализации данных, обеспечивающие целостность и непротиворечивость данных. Рассматриваются различные модели данных, выбор конкретной модели для проекта. Особое внимание уделяется выбору модели данных, подходящей для хранения информации в салоне красоты. Описываются различные типы данных, используемые в базах данных, и методы оптимизации производительности запросов. Включено описание SQL и его базовых конструкций.

Выбор инструментов и технологий

Содержимое раздела

Раздел посвящен выбору инструментов и технологий, используемых для реализации проекта. Обосновывается выбор PostgreSQL в качестве системы управления базами данных, приводятся аргументы в пользу его преимуществ, таких как открытый исходный код, высокая производительность, надежность и соответствие требованиям проекта. Рассматриваются средства разработки, такие как языки программирования (например, SQL, Python), используемые для создания пользовательского интерфейса и интеграции с другими системами. Оцениваются различные варианты клиентских приложений, определяя наиболее подходящие для работы с данной базой данных. Обосновывается выбор инструментов для управления версиями.

Проектирование логической модели данных

Содержимое раздела

В этом разделе разрабатывается логическая модель данных для базы данных салона красоты. Определяются основные сущности (клиенты, услуги, мастера, записи, продукты и т.д.) и их атрибуты. Разрабатывается схема базы данных, включающая определение таблиц, полей и связей между ними. Применяются принципы нормализации данных для обеспечения целостности и минимизации избыточности. Создается диаграмма ERD (Entity-Relationship Diagram), визуализирующая структуру базы данных и связи между таблицами. Описываются типы данных для каждого поля, обеспечивая соответствие данных требованиям бизнеса салона красоты.

Проектирование физической модели данных

Содержимое раздела

Этот раздел посвящен проектированию физической модели данных, которая определяет, как логическая модель будет реализована в базе данных PostgreSQL. Определяются типы данных для каждого поля, индексы, ограничения целостности и другие параметры, необходимые для эффективного хранения и обработки данных. Оптимизируются параметры хранения данных, такие как размер страниц и кластеризация таблиц. Разрабатываются триггеры, хранимые процедуры и функции, автоматизирующие выполнение задач в базе данных. Предусматриваются меры по обеспечению безопасности данных, включая настройку прав доступа и шифрование данных. Учитываются особенности конкретной СУБД.

Реализация базы данных PostgreSQL

Содержимое раздела

В этом разделе производится практическая реализация спроектированной базы данных в среде PostgreSQL. Создаются таблицы, определенные в логической модели, с учетом выбранных типов данных и ограничений целостности. Разрабатываются индексы для оптимизации запросов и повышения производительности. Реализуются триггеры и хранимые процедуры для автоматизации бизнес-процессов. Осуществляется настройка прав доступа для пользователей, обеспечивающая безопасность данных. Проводится первичная загрузка данных в базу данных. Описывается процесс создания связей между таблицами с использованием первичных и внешних ключей.

Разработка пользовательского интерфейса

Содержимое раздела

В этом разделе разрабатывается пользовательский интерфейс для работы с базой данных. Выбор инструментов и технологий для разработки UI. Реализуется интерфейс для добавления, редактирования, удаления и просмотра данных. Обеспечивается удобный и интуитивно понятный интерфейс для пользователей. Разрабатываются формы для ввода данных, отчеты и запросы для вывода информации. Учитывается удобство работы пользователей, различные уровни доступа. Осуществляется интеграция пользовательского интерфейса с базой данных PostgreSQL. Процесс тестирования пользовательского интерфейса для обеспечения его корректной работы.

Тестирование и оптимизация

Содержимое раздела

Раздел посвящен тестированию и оптимизации разработанной системы. Проводятся различные виды тестирования: функциональное, интеграционное, нагрузочное, для выявления ошибок и неисправностей. Составляются тестовые сценарии и проводятся тесты, оценивается производительность системы и выявляются узкие места. Производится оптимизация запросов, индексов и структуры базы данных для повышения производительности и скорости работы. Проводится анализ результатов тестирования и вносятся исправления в случае необходимости. Рекомендации по дальнейшей оптимизации работы с базой данных.

Заключение

Содержимое раздела

Заключительный раздел исследовательской работы. В нём подводятся итоги проделанной работы, формулируются основные выводы, полученные в ходе исследования. Оценивается достижение поставленных целей и задач. Обобщается практическая значимость созданной базы данных для салона красоты. Анализируются результаты тестирования и подтверждается эффективность разработанной системы. Оценивается экономическая целесообразность внедрения предложенного решения. Даются рекомендации по дальнейшему развитию и совершенствованию базы данных.

Список литературы

Содержимое раздела

Список использованной литературы включает в себя перечень всех источников, использованных при написании работы. Составляется в соответствии с требованиями к оформлению библиографии, госту. Содержит книги, статьи, ресурсы интернета, научные публикации, справочники, нормативные акты и другие материалы, которые были использованы при подготовке исследовательской работы. Список литературы должен быть оформлен строго в соответствии с установленными стандартами, включая последовательность расположения источников, оформление сносок и цитат. Каждый элемент списка должен содержать полную информацию об источнике.

Получи Такой Проект

До 90% уникальность
Готовый файл Word
15-30 страниц
Список источников по ГОСТ
Оформление по ГОСТ
Таблицы и схемы
Презентация

Создать Проект на любую тему за 5 минут

Создать

#5643927